'EFCC Is Only After Opposition Members, It Can't Fight Corruption' - Kwara Speaker Declares

Date: 2017-12-18

The Speaker of the Kwara State House of Assembly, Dr. Ahmad Ali, has declared that the Economic and Financial Crimes Commission (EFCC) cannot fight corruption and that the commission was just out to pursue opposition members in the country.

Ahmad made this observation during a chat with journalists in Ilorin on the sideline of the 10th Justice Mustapha Akanbi (rtd) annual lecture organized by the Faculty of Law, University of Ilorin.

He said: "EFCC from inception in year 2000 is the worst thing that will ever happen to us in this country. We are just fooling ourselves that we are fighting corruption but we are not fighting corruption".

"EFCC is just redefining corruption to mean pursuit of opposition members. So the fight is not against corruption but pursuit of opposition. EFCC cannot fight corruption; EFCC can never fight corruption in Nigeria," he said.

The Speaker, however, noted that the Independent Corrupt Practices and Other Related Offences Commission (ICPC) was better suited to fight corruption because the Commission follows the rule. He said that the ICPC should be empowered.

He said, "ICPC is better suited because ICPC follows the rule. "You empower ICPC, because ICPC follow the rule and ICPC is best suited to fight corruption because it is attacking the process and procedure.

"Politicians are less than a thousand and that is what ICPC is following but bureaucracy is over a million.

"You can see that 90% of houses in Abuja belong to the Directors not politicians. So, we are just fooling ourselves by saying that we are fighting corruption. It's good, it's popular, but I think if any government wants to fight corruption, the ICPC should be strengthened."
